SQL如何实现约束

56次阅读
没有评论

共计 739 个字符,预计需要花费 2 分钟才能阅读完成。

丸趣 TV 小编给大家分享一下 SQL 如何实现约束,相信大部分人都还不怎么了解,因此分享这篇文章给大家参考一下,希望大家阅读完这篇文章后大有收获,下面让我们一起去了解一下吧!

1、五种类型  
    非空 not null   唯一 unique   主键 primary   外键 foreign   检查 check 

   
说明:
    外键 on delete cascade/set null 选项要在外键定义的时候指定

2、视图
   user_constraints
    user_cons_colums

3、创建
    列级别:constraint emp_id primary key 随列一道设置
    表级别: constraint con_pk primary key(emp_id)   所有列定义完成后设置

4、删除
     alter table emp drop constraint  
    删除 not null:alter table emp02 modify deptno null;
    cascade 选项:
          alter table dept02 drop constraint pk_dept02_deptno cascade;
          删除父表上的主键约束时,级联把子表的外键约束先删除

5、添加
     alter table emp add constraint
    增加 not null:alter table emp02 modify empno not null;

6、失效生效
   alter table .. disable constraint …
    alter table .. enable constraint …
   

以上是“SQL 如何实现约束”这篇文章的所有内容,感谢各位的阅读!相信大家都有了一定的了解,希望分享的内容对大家有所帮助,如果还想学习更多知识,欢迎关注丸趣 TV 行业资讯频道!

正文完
 
丸趣
版权声明:本站原创文章,由 丸趣 2023-07-18发表,共计739字。
转载说明:除特殊说明外本站除技术相关以外文章皆由网络搜集发布,转载请注明出处。
评论(没有评论)